ADJUSTING DEVICE FOR LONGITUDINAL ADJUSTMENT OF A VEHICLE SEAT

A rail assembly for longitudinal adjustment of a vehicle seat comprises a lower rail () and an upper rail () movable relative to the lower rail, and a movable support member () disposed between the lower rail () and the upper rail (), wherein the lower rail () comprises a stopper () disposed at a predetermined position of the lower rail (), and the movable support member () comprises a base () for supporting the upper rail () on the lower rail () and a coupling member () for releasably coupling the movable support member () with the upper rail (). The coupling member () can be displaced relative to the base. Movement of the movable support member () relative to the lower rail () in the longitudinal direction is stopped by the stopper () at the predetermined position, and displacement of the coupling member () relative to the base () is controlled by the position of the upper rail (), for controlling a coupling and decoupling of the movable support member () to the upper rail ().
